Common grades used in the … WebMay 7, 2024 · Chromium (Cr) Contributes: Corrosion Resistance. By adding chromium to the steel it increases the resistance to oxidation and corrosion in general. To be classified as “Stainless Steel” there should be at least 13% chromium (you’ll see others quote 11% or 12% but 13% is a safe bet).

WebVG-10 (i.e. V Gold 10) is made by Takefu Steel Special Company. It is one of the most popular stainless steels used for Japanese kitchen knives due to the balance between value and performance. VG-10 steel can achieve a high hardness rating (60-62 HRC), take a very sharp edge, and retain this edge well over time. Common tools to test a mineral hardness are a fingernail, cooper wire or coins (penny or 1,2,5 cents euro), a knife, a piece of glass, and a steel file. Additionally, a set of minerals with a known hardness can be used. For example, quartz crystal, which hardness is 7, is also very helpful. WebSteel is made of iron (Fe), carbon (C) and smaller contents of other elements. Carbon (C) is the key element in steel. Without carbon, steel could not be forged or tempered. More carbon means harder steel. Steel can contain between 0.1 and 3% of carbon. Chemical elements in steel: Iron (Fe): Main element in steel. Carbon (C): Key element in steel. WebOct 21, 2024 · In general, Japanese knives have a hardness rating of HRC 60-62, and German knives have a hardness rating of 56-58. There are exceptions to both, but these are the most commonly found hardnesses. Handle. German style handles tend to be flat and contoured, with grips on the bottom side, and widening out at the butt.
